What are the best natural home remedies to cure damaged hair?

1. Coconut Oil:

- Warm up some coconut oil and massage it into your hair and scalp.

- Leave it on for at least 30 minutes, or even overnight.

- Rinse it out thoroughly with a mild shampoo.

- Coconut oil is rich in lauric acid, which can help repair and strengthen damaged hair. It can also help to restore moisture and elasticity, and reduce frizz.

2. Olive Oil:

- Apply warm olive oil to your hair and scalp, and massage it in.

- Leave it on for at least 30 minutes, or even overnight.

- Rinse it out thoroughly with a mild shampoo.

- Olive oil is a good source of vitamins A and E, which are essential for healthy hair. It can help to nourish and repair damaged hair, and improve its texture.

3. Aloe Vera:

- Apply fresh aloe vera gel to your hair and scalp.

- Leave it on for at least 30 minutes, or even overnight.

- Rinse it out thoroughly with a mild shampoo.

- Aloe vera is rich in vitamins, minerals, and enzymes that can help to nourish and repair damaged hair. It can also help to soothe and moisturize the scalp, and reduce inflammation.

4. Avocado:

- Mash a ripe avocado and mix it with some olive oil or coconut oil.

- Apply the mixture to your hair and scalp, and massage it in.

- Leave it on for at least 30 minutes, or even overnight.

- Rinse it out thoroughly with a mild shampoo.

- Avocado is rich in vitamins, minerals, and healthy fats that can help to nourish and repair damaged hair. It can also help to improve its texture and elasticity.

5. Fenugreek Seeds:

- Soak a handful of fenugreek seeds in water overnight.

- In the morning, grind the seeds into a paste and mix it with some coconut oil or olive oil.

- Apply the mixture to your hair and scalp, and massage it in.

- Leave it on for at least 30 minutes, or even overnight.

- Rinse it out thoroughly with a mild shampoo.

- Fenugreek seeds are rich in protein and other nutrients that can help to nourish and repair damaged hair. They can also help to stimulate hair growth and reduce scalp inflammation.
